14:22 — Confirmed the outage traced to the new SQL lint rule in Corvex CI auto-rewriting quoted identifiers. Migration 0441 shipped with a renamed column; prod reads failed. Rule disabled, migration reverted, writes recovered by 14:31. Follow-up: lint must never mutate files, only warn. The offending pipeline run is identified by the token below.

pipeline stamp: htk21_cc68b8e00e3cb5ca75ae8

Handover — Marta to Deniz, Quillbeam service.

Dependency pinning policy enforced as of this sprint: exact versions only, no ranges, lockfile checked in CI. Unpinned transitive deps flagged by the Gatewarden scanner; two waivers expire next month. Review waivers before approving. Current production pin set for your audit follows.

service settings:
ralael:
  pin: 7453
  tenant: zorath
  seal: seal_087806e4
  metrics_host: metrics.ralael.paliqworks.example
  standby_team: fraath
  escalation: praok-istiel
  nonce: 10e083

Handover for eng sync: DocSweep linter migrated to the new rule engine. Heading-depth checks pass; link validation still flaky on the Merrow docs repo. CI gate stays advisory until Friday. Config vault was re-sealed during the migration, so whoever picks this up should unseal it first using the recovery passphrase immediately below.

recovery phrase for fajeg-kawep: druix-gorius-briax-ulaeth-fraox-lammir-pelox-jormir-pelwyn-julir

## Escalation

If the Quillway queue-depth autoscaler fails to scale out within ten minutes of sustained depth above the configured threshold, first check the scaler pod logs and confirm the metrics pipeline is reporting. Do not manually resize the worker pool unless depth exceeds 50,000 messages, as manual changes can fight the controller. If the condition persists after one restart of the scaler, page the Platform Capacity rotation. For non-urgent questions, reach the owning team here.

escalation mailbox, kaweg-kahif: druwyn.sordor@nelvroworks.corp